Association of Beeta-casein gene polymorphism with milk production traits in buff810 (Bubalus bubalis)*

Milk proteins consist of casein and whey proteins. The investigation was carried out to detect the polymorphism in Beeta-casein gene at the DNA level and study its association with milk production and constituent traits. Lactating animals (200) belonging to Murrah, Bhadawari, Surti and Mehsana breeds were included. Genomic DNA was isolated from blood samples and used to amplify 465 bp fragment of Beeta-casein gene (partial exon 7) by PCR. PCR- SSCP technique was used to study the variability in this fragment. The fragment was polymorphic. In 465 bp fragment, 4 genotypes, viz. AA, AB, AC and BB were identified in different breeds. The genotypic frequencies of AA, AB, AC and BB genotypes were 0.36,0.56,0.04 and 0.04, respectively, in Mehsana breed. In Murrah, the frequency of AA, AB and AC genotypes was 0.10,0.80 and 0.10, respectively. Bhadawari breed had AA and AC genotypes with genotypic frequencies as 0.96 and 0.04, respectively, while in Surti, AA and AB genotypes had 0.68 and 0.32 as their genotypic frequencies, respectively. The least square analysis for the association study of 465 bp fragment showed significant effect of AB genotype on total SNF yield only in Surti buffaloes. The information generated by this study can be utilized for identification of animals with superior alleles.Downloads
